(In reply to Nate Graham from comment #238)
> With https://codereview.qt-project.org/c/qt/qtbase/+/649886, support has
> landed in Qt 6.10 for real Wayland session restore.
> 
> This means that KDE apps can start opting in, and then they can benefit from
> *real* session restore when built against Qt 6.10.
> 
> To be clear: nothing user-facing will visibly change until KDE apps opt in
> and are running on top of Qt 6.10.
> 
> Non-KDE apps will also be able to open in once they or their UI toolkit
> implements support for the xx-session-management-v1protocol.
